Get started59 Anderson Avenue is a two-bedroom detached house in Earley, Reading, Reading (RG6 1HD). It has a recorded floor area of 84 m² (around 904 sq ft), construction records dating it to 1950-1966 and council tax band E. The latest certificate (November 2010) shows a C (score 70). The latest certificate is from November 2010, so improvements made since then won't be reflected.
Sale prices here have outpaced Reading HPI: 4.5% per year against 0% for the wider region. Today's modelled estimate of £444,000 is 11% above the 2020 sale price. On a £-per-square-foot basis, the last sale (£442/sq ft) was about 88.3% above the typical sold price in the postcode. Last sale on file: £400,000 in August 2020. Across the public record there are 4 sales, relatively high churn for a single property. One planning record on file: an extension approved in 2005. Past consents include an extension and partial demolition, meaningful when judging how the property has evolved. At 84 m² it's 18.4% smaller than the typical home in the postcode (103 m² median across 31 EPCs). Its energy rating outperforms most of the postcode (better than 84% of similar EPCs).
